Output 5ecf661c61eb345267a2bfabf02d74aafabfff593a34820ceff8e1f0dce8c6a2:900

value
302803
script pubkey
OP_0 OP_PUSHBYTES_20 5a9143b4c3b63d4c15ca2caf37ec417f19c64cb2
address
tb1qt2g58dxrkc75c9w29jhn0mzp0uvuvn9j0hkm96
transaction
5ecf661c61eb345267a2bfabf02d74aafabfff593a34820ceff8e1f0dce8c6a2
confirmations
168
spent
false